- 摘要:
- 底泥环保疏浚是治理受污染河湖的一种有效措施,疏浚工程会产生大量疏浚底泥,而底泥不仅含有丰富的营养物质,还存在重金属等污染物,这使得底泥资源化利用充满机遇与挑战。本文基于引文空间(CiteSpace)综述了我国底泥资源化利用的发展趋势和相关研究进展,通过文献和发明专利分析,结合标准文件中的相关要求,梳理出不同底泥资源化利用方式的关键点及优缺点,最后,从技术创新、标准完善、政策支持等方面,展望了河湖疏浚底泥资源化利用的后续重点研究方向。
- Abstract:
- Environmental dredging of sediment is an effective measure to treat polluted rivers and lakes. Dredging works produce a lot of sediment, which contains rich nutrients and heavy metals, making the resource utilization of sediment full of opportunities and challenges. Based on CiteSpace, this paper summarizes the development trend and related research progress of sediment resource utilization in China, and sorts out the key points, advantages and disadvantages of different sediment resource utilization methods through the analysis of literature and invention patents, combined with relevant requirements in standard documents. Finally, from the aspects of technological innovation, standard improvement and policy support, the future research direction of the resource utilization of dredged sediment in rivers and lakes is prospected.
